Output 758eaf1a32f4e8397766d4a0298ee1601767c6f5a052e99e729c5da5dadbcb44:11

value
158866
script pubkey
OP_0 OP_PUSHBYTES_32 542691e4671af2f9888bac72a956747bbbf8e18273df4565d6d57f65cc8c2ebd
address
bc1q2snfrer8rte0nzyt43e2j4n50wal3cvzw0052ewk64lktnyv967s3qlqed
transaction
758eaf1a32f4e8397766d4a0298ee1601767c6f5a052e99e729c5da5dadbcb44